Some of you guys are spending WAY too much time worrying.

The Boxster was just rated as one of the Top 10 Cars to Reach 200,000 Miles by Fortune Magazine based on 10 years of reliability data collected and analyzed by Consumer Reports. It beat out most Honda's and Toyota's.

Here is the opening statement:

"According to Consumer Reports' latest reliability survey, all cars and SUVs made by the Stuttgart, Germany-based automaker are rated average or better when it comes to longevity.

One car in particular--Porsche's $47,600 Boxster--stands above the rest. It has the best predicted reliability of any vehicle tested by Consumer Reports this year."


The prediction is based on the previous 10 years of owner survey data collected by Consumer Reports. This is about as good of an unbiased opinion that can be found.

Of course, this doesn't mean that engine (or transmission, or ...) failures don't occur, it just means that they aren't statistically significant (the number of failures is small compared to the total number of vehicles sold over the years).
